The Prevention Playbook: Essential Health Insights You Need Staying healthy goes beyond just eating well—it's about understanding how our lifestyle choices impact our bodies. From the food we consume to the products we use, every decision plays a role in our overall well-being. In this episode, you will learn: Importance of daily choices in preventing disease & how to add these. How some chronic diseases (cardiovascular disease, type 2 diabetes, cancer) are preventable. What you may not yet know about habits like diet, smoking, and exercise on overall health. Factors contributing to chronic inflammation and what to do about them (stress, lack of exercise, poor diet, pollution). Anti-inflammatory diet principles to reduce inflammation and improve health. The why and how for fish, nuts, and organic soy products and reducing inflammation. Processed foods and sugary goodies limits to reduce inflammation. How much do you really need to move your body for disease prevention. The struggles of staying motivated to exercise and the importance of the one thing that will help you succeed. Non-Exercise Activity Thermogenesis (NEAT): What it is and why you need more of it. How mental health affects physical health (heart disease, high blood pressure, obesity) in ways you may not realize -- and what to do about it. The gut-brain connection and how eating habits influence mental well-being. Successful tools to reduce stress and improve emotional health. Identifying and understanding bad habits to replace them with healthier behaviors. Examples of unhealthy habits and strategies to overcome them.
